Reject Calls from a Contact
You can send incoming calls from a particular contact directly to your voicemail.
Procedure
1. Navigate to Directories > Contact Directory.
On VVX 1500 phones, press the Directory key and select Contact Directory.
2. From your Contact Directory, select a contact.
3. From the Contact Information screen, select Edit .
4. From the Edit Contact screen, select Auto Reject > Enabled and select Save.
Calls from the contact are sent directly to voicemail when the contact calls.
Rejecting Calls with Do Not Disturb
Do Not Disturb (DND) enables you to set your phone to automatically reject calls when you don’t want to
be interrupted.
When you enable DND, you see the following:
The DND icon displays in the status bar.
When the phone is idle, the DND icon displays next to your phone line.
When the administrator enables hybrid line registration on the phone, you can choose All to enable
DND on all the registered lines.
If you have new messages or you have enabled call forwarding, the messages or forwarding icon
display instead of the DND icon.
The message Do Not Disturb displays in the status bar on all phones.
The DND icon on the Home screen changes from to .
For VVX 101 and 201 phones, the line icon changes to .
Note: When you set your presence status to Do Not Disturb and enable DND on your phone, a
message stating that your status is set to Do Not Disturb scrolls under the time display, and the
DND icon does not display in the status bar.
Enable Do Not Disturb
You can enable DND to prevent your phone from ringing and to send all incoming calls directly to
voicemail. All calls you receive while DND is enabled are logged in the Recent Calls list.
Enabling DND on shared lines disables ringing only. A visual notification of the call still displays, and you
have the option to answer or ignore the call.
Note: When you are signed into a host phone as a guest, you can only enable Do Not Disturb if the
server-based Do Not Disturb feature is enabled on the phone. If server-based DND is disabled on
the phone, you cannot use DND on the host phone. Contact your system administrator for help
enabling this feature.
Procedure
» Select DND.
On VVX 1500 phones, press the DND key.
